如何启动elasticsearch以及怎么用elasticsearch-head插件访问

如何启动elasticsearch以及怎么用elasticsearch-head插件访问,相信很多没有经验的人对此束手无策,为此本文总结了问题出现的原因和解决方法,通过这篇文章希望你能解决这个问题。

在荥阳等地区,都构建了全面的区域性战略布局,加强发展的系统性、市场前瞻性、产品创新能力,以专注、极致的服务理念,为客户提供网站设计制作、网站制作 网站设计制作按需规划网站,公司网站建设,企业网站建设,品牌网站建设,营销型网站建设,外贸网站建设,荥阳网站建设费用合理。

  1、下载elasticsearch-6.1.3,修改配置文件vi config/elasticsearch.yml
     cluster.name=es_cluster
     node.name=node-1
     path.data=/usr/local/elasticsearch/elasticsearch-6.1.3/data
     path.logs=/usr/local/elasticsearch/elasticsearch-6.1.3/logs
     network.host=192.168.135.130
     network.port=9200
 
  2、启动ES:
     ./bin/elasticsearch -v
     提示不能以root运行elasticsearch
 
  3、创建elasticsearch用户组以及elasticsearch用户
     groupadd elasticsearch
     useradd  elasticsearch -g elasticsearch -p elasticsearch
 
  4、更改Elasticsearch文件夹以及内部文件的所属用户以及组为elasticsearch
     chown -R elasticsearch:elasticsearch /usr/local/elasticsearch
  
  5、切换elasticsearch
     su elasticsearch
  
  6、启动elasticsearch
     ./bin/elasticsearch -v

     提示错误:max virtual memory areas vm.max_map_count [65530] is too low, increase to at least [262144]
 
  7、切换到root用户修改配置sysctl.conf
     vi /etc/sysctl.conf
     末尾增加vm.max_map_count=262144
     然后执行:sysctl -p
 
  8、重新启动elasticsearch,启动成功
     ./bin/elasticsearch -d
 
  9、安装head插件
    5.0版本之前可以通过plugin名安装,5.0之后可以独立运行。
   
     git clone git://github.com/mobz/elasticsearch-head.git
     cd elasticsearch-head
     npm install
     npm run start
    安装过程中要建符号连接:ln -s /usr/bin/nodejs /usr/bin/node 建立符号链接
 
  10、访问head插件
     http://192.168.135.130:9100

看完上述内容,你们掌握如何启动elasticsearch以及怎么用elasticsearch-head插件访问的方法了吗?如果还想学到更多技能或想了解更多相关内容,欢迎关注创新互联行业资讯频道,感谢各位的阅读!


文章标题:如何启动elasticsearch以及怎么用elasticsearch-head插件访问
标题URL:http://csdahua.cn/article/psiihh.html
扫二维码与项目经理沟通

我们在微信上24小时期待你的声音

解答本文疑问/技术咨询/运营咨询/技术建议/互联网交流